win for the 4ths

A grey foggy morning followed Black Friday, but come Saturday afternoon the sun was shining brightly upon the hallowed astroturf of Sandy Upper School. Following the previous week’s positive performance the sun was also in the hearts of the Shefford and Sandy Men’s 4th team, as they lined up against their 5th placed opponents, Hertford 5s.
From the initial push back it was clear that the two teams were evenly matched, both in personnel, a few experienced players and plenty of youth, and in playing ability. Possession was split evenly between both sides as the play swept from one end to the other like the ebb and flow of an autumnal tide. Coverdale and Blannin were strong at the back ably supported by the statuesque Angell of the forths. Up front Christopoulou, Parkes and Wood junior in turn provided the youthful legs for the ancient mariner Gully, ammunition provided by the midfield trio of De Luca, Woods Snr and Morlidge.
With 20 minutes on the clock, Gully got a rush of blood to the legs, pressed the Hertford full-back and won the ball on the goal-line at the edge of the D. Panic set in as he wondered what when to do with it and finding no inspiration he hit the ball on his reverse stick towards the penalty spot, where a rampaging Christodoulou met it and sent a first time shot into the right hand corner of the goal for his first ever goal for the 4ths.
Half-time came and went and still the tide washed up and down the Sandy pitch. Hertford pressed but thanks to able defending, were limited to few goal attempts, maybe this would be the day the ever hardworking keeper, Steer, would be rewarded with a well deserved clean sheet.
With ten minutes left De Luca brought the ball up through midfield and played it into the penalty area for a completely out of positioned Angell to latch on to and sweep it past the Hertford keeper for his first ever goal.
The last few minutes were played out with the Hertford team still looking for some consolation, but S&S 4s were determined to send them home goal-less, with Wood Snr and the ever improving Morlidge dropping back to help the defence. This was a very good all round 4th team performance and whilst naming individuals might be unfair to others, it must be noted that the aptly named Angell played like one.

S&S Men;s 4s: J Steer, D Coverdale, N Blannin, E Wood, E De Luca, T Morlidge, Z Christodoulou, J Parkes, A Wood, Gully
